From the fake emperor to the concubine
Chapter 448: It's not a rebellion, it's an entrepreneurial venture
Zhou Shitou took the pickaxe that Zheng Yi had modified in confusion: "Xiao Zheng, why are you being so secretive? It's just a pickaxe. How can your pickaxe be better than mine?"
Zhou Shitou habitually injected spiritual energy into the pickaxe.
After several days of observation and research, Zheng Yi has already gotten a general idea of the situation here.
All the skills that the miners practiced were specially distributed by the Zhao family, the rulers of the Cang Yan Realm.
It is a set of exercises called "The Fiery Sutra".
This exercise is the most basic entry-level Qigong exercise.
That is to say, in the Canglan Realm filled with fire spiritual energy, if it were changed to his original world, this crude technique would probably not be able to cultivate anything.
The reason why the Zhao family taught them openly was naturally not because of the Zhao family's kindness.
It is because only those who have practiced the "Fire Sutra" can better serve their Zhao family.
Since coming to this world, everyone Zheng Yi has met, without exception, has a talent for cultivation.
This is not because the people in the Cang Yan Realm are all gifted with extraordinary talents.
There is only one reason why it has become like this. After the Cang Yue Yan Huang broke through the void and the Zhao family completely controlled the Cang Yan Realm, those who had no talent for cultivation had already been eliminated under their cruel rule.
"Cang Yue Yan Huang, ah Cang Yue Yan Huang, the most wrong decision you have ever made in your life is to pull me into your origin world."
Zheng Yi sneered inwardly as he watched Zhou Shitou, who was swinging his pickaxe so hard that sparks were almost coming out.
At the beginning, Zhou Shitou didn’t really care.
After Zheng Yi's special processing, this pickaxe looks no different from an ordinary pickaxe.
But once you use it yourself, you will find that this thing is hundreds of times more useful than his pickaxe.
It's like someone who is used to horse-drawn carriages suddenly sees a diesel train. The shock is so great that it cannot be expressed in words.
In less than half an hour, Zhou Shitou almost dug out a small tunnel on his own.
Even if he was just digging randomly, he had already dug out more than a dozen pieces of igneous rock.
If Zheng Yi hadn't chosen a place with few people today so that he could try out the pickaxe.
His behavior will definitely attract a lot of attention.
Seeing that Zhou Shitou was getting more and more excited as he dug, Zheng Yi stopped him with a smile: "Brother Zhou, stop for a moment."
Zhou Shitou, who was stopped by Zheng Yi, licked his lips with satisfaction, and put down the pickaxe reluctantly.
Looking at his cautious look, it was as if this was not a pickaxe but a fragile little girl.
"Brother Zheng." Zhou Shitou's eyes turned red: "Where did you get this pickaxe?"
Zhou Shitou realized that he had said the wrong thing and quickly changed his words: "The origin of such an important thing must not be easily told to others."
"So I won't ask anymore. Since you can take out one, you can definitely get more, right? We'll buy it. No matter how much you want, we in Hewan Village will never bargain."
I have to say that although Zhou Shitou looks like a rough guy, he is actually a very meticulous person.
From the moment Zheng Yi took out the pickaxe for him to try out, this guy realized that Zheng Yi’s purpose was definitely not simple.
Therefore, even though he wanted the pickaxe very much, he did not ask for it directly, or go around Zheng Yi to find the source. Instead, he proposed to buy it directly from Zheng Yi.
Moreover, he seemed to be being taken advantage of from both his words and expressions.
I was just about to tell Zheng Yi directly that I was just a country bumpkin who knew nothing and you could just go ahead and cheat me.
If it weren't for the observation over the past few days, Zheng Yi estimated that he would have been fooled by this guy's honest appearance.
But Zheng Yi knew very well.
Although Hewan Village is not big, there are only about thirty households in total.
However, the situation in the village is extremely complicated.
The Zhao family simply treats these people as tools and doesn't care at all about how they live.
As long as they pay enough allocated volcanic ore, the Zhao family will ignore them.
But if they don't pay enough, the Zhao family will punish them without mercy.
If you don't pay enough in one month, you will be punished with ten lashes. If you still can't complete the task in the second month, you will be punished with thirty lashes.
As for the third month...
Even if everyone in the Cang Yan Realm can practice, they cannot withstand the thirty whips of a true cultivator.
If you fail to complete the task within two months, you will basically be dead.
There are thirty households in Hewan Village, and most of them can be considered as real labor force. Previously, there were only about twenty people. Four of them died in the mine accident, and now there are sixteen left.
There are not enough people, but the amount of levy has not decreased.
Even in this situation, they were still able to complete the task, and even people like Grandpa Chen and Xiaobao in the village were able to barely survive.
If someone says this is not Zhou Shitou's credit, Zheng Yi will be the first one to disagree.
Zhou Shitou is definitely a well-received talent, as he was able to manage such a poorly-situated village in good order.
Zheng Yi smiled and shook his head. Zhou Shitou's expectant eyes suddenly became silent.
He smiled bitterly and said, "I am asking too much. Even if this kind of thing is not as good as the spiritual tools used by those masters, it is still a rare treasure. I am afraid that we peasants cannot afford it."
Seeing that he had misunderstood his meaning, Zheng Yi quickly explained: "Brother Zhou, you misunderstood. This thing is really not something priceless. It's just a little gadget I made."
"If Brother Zhou needs it, I can make one specifically for you."
"Is this... too much trouble for you?" Zhou Shitou said with a wry smile.
"It's okay, it just takes some time." Zheng Yi's face changed, and he lowered his voice and said seriously: "But Brother Zhou, this matter is known only to heaven and earth, you and me, and you can't let others know easily. Otherwise..."
Zheng Yi did not say what would happen specifically, he believed Zhou Shitou could understand what he meant.
If the Zhao family knew that with this more convenient and faster tool, they would only exploit them even more desperately, which would not be of any benefit to them at all.
"Don't worry, Brother Zheng. I will keep this secret in my heart even if I die. I will never tell anyone."
Although the pickaxe could be made in one night, Zheng Yi delayed it for several days.
No matter what good thing it is, if it is too easy to get, people will often not cherish it too much.
Although Zheng Yi felt that a smart person like Zhou Shitou would not make such a childish mistake.
However, it's always better to be careful.
When Zhou Shitou finally got the pickaxe that Zheng Yi made for him, he was so excited that he almost cried out loud.
Even though Zheng Yi reminded Zhou Shitou several times that although the pickaxe was useful, he should not dig out too much igneous rock, he could not stop Zhou Shitou's excitement.
In the end, they had to find a place to bury the extra igneous ore, and only took a little more than usual. Even so, their harvest attracted a lot of attention.
When Zhao Qing was accepting the goods, he was even more critical of everything.
"You guys are willing to hand in such a small amount of ore? You just know how to be lazy all day long. If you dare to be lazy again next time, I will never let you off easily."
After saying that, Zhao Qing took the igneous rock into his arms as if it was a matter of course.
Facing Zhao Qing's harassment, Zheng Yi was not angry at all. Instead, he looked like he was blaming himself: "I'm really sorry, Manager Qing. I'm new here and don't know the rules. I'm sorry for causing you trouble."
While apologizing, Zheng Yi secretly stuffed a fist-sized piece of igneous rock into Zhao Qing's arms.
The smile on Zhao Qing's gloomy face was much friendlier than before: "It's okay for young people to make mistakes occasionally. Just be more careful in the future."
That night, Zheng Yiqiang took Zhou Shitou to Chen's house for dinner.
At first Zhou Shitou refused: "Brother Zheng, I appreciate your kindness, but I also know Uncle Chen's family situation. They are having a very difficult time. I won't bother you anymore."
Just as he arrived at the door of Mr. Chen's house, Zhou Shitou's nose suddenly twitched twice, and his stomach made a gurgling sound.

It’s definitely meat, no doubt about it.
Zhou Shitou couldn't even remember the last time he ate meat. The words of refusal were stuck in his throat and he couldn't say them.
In order to treat Zhou Shitou to a meal, Zheng Yi spent an hour shooting three pheasants.
It is not difficult to catch pheasants, the key is to deal with the malice of nature that is present at any time and anywhere.
It’s a bit strange to say, but if Zheng Yi goes out alone, he always encounters some strange and unlucky things.
But after so many days in Cang Yan Realm, he didn't encounter any bad luck when he went to the mine to mine.
After thinking about it, Zheng Yi felt that there was only one possibility. Mining was working for the Zhao family, which was equivalent to working for Cang Yue Yan Huang, the darling of heaven.
Even though it is just mining, it is in accordance with the will of heaven and naturally will not be targeted by heaven.
"It seems that if we want to achieve that goal, we will inevitably be targeted by the Heavenly Dao."
Despite the numerous difficulties, Zheng Yi had no intention of giving up.
If we fight to the death, we may be able to find a turning point.
Otherwise, it would be no different from waiting to die.
Inviting Zhou Shitou to dinner is the first step of all his big plans.
Open the bow without turning back the arrow.
Zheng Yi pushed Zhou Shitou down on the chair and said, "Brother Zhou, just treat it as your own home. Don't be polite to me."
As he spoke, Zheng Yi placed a large bowl of meat directly in front of Zhou Shitou.
Apart from the meat, there was not even a single vegetable leaf to be seen.
"Then... I won't be polite." Zhou Shitou swallowed his saliva and looked straight at Zheng Yi.
After Zheng Yi took a bite, he immediately picked up the bowl and started to eat it with relish.
In just a blink of an eye, the entire bowl of meat had completely disappeared. Zheng Yi even suspected that this guy might have swallowed it without even chewing it.
Zheng Yi was prepared for this situation. He gave Old Chen a wink, and Old Chen quickly served Chen Shitou another large bowl.
If it weren't for the fact that Zheng Yi would go to the mountains to hunt game every day these days, Mr. Chen might not be willing to give Zhou Shitou meat like this.
He has been engaged in high-intensity physical labor for many years, and has not seen any meat every day. If he had not practiced the "Fire Sutra", Zhou Shitou's body would have collapsed long ago.
However, although the skills can absorb spiritual energy, it is ultimately not comparable to eating meat directly.
There were three pheasants in total, and except for some that Xiaobao and Chen Lao had kept for themselves, almost all the rest went into Zhou Shitou's stomach.
Only after he had licked the last mouthful of chicken soup did Zhou Shitou put down the wooden bowl heavily and burped comfortably.
Zheng Yi could even clearly see that Zhou Shitou's eyes were filled with tears: "If I could have a full meal like this for the rest of my life, I would be willing to die."
He is indeed a smart man, Zheng Yi praised him secretly.
Obviously, Zhou Shitou didn't know what he wanted to do. However, he had already made his attitude clear to him.
Just for this meal, Zhou Shitou was willing to work for him.
Zheng Yi would not believe all of the other party's statements.
Zhou Shitou is a smart man, and the smarter a person is, the more he will weigh the pros and cons. If necessary, Zhou Shitou may not be unwilling to show his loyalty to others.
Of course, as long as they are well controlled, smart people can also be indestructible swords.
Zheng Yi laughed: "To die just for a meal, that's too much of a loss, right? We are all men, how can we be like mice, hiding in the mine and digging holes?"
"Food is what we deserve, not working hard every day but only having to eat coarse food and be poorly clothed."
Zhou Shitou, who had been filled with great enthusiasm after hearing Zheng Yi's previous words, suddenly turned pale.
He hurriedly stopped Zheng Yi: "Mr. Zheng, you can't just say that."
At this time, Zhou Shitou suddenly discovered that Mr. Chen had left at some point.
There were only him and Zheng Yi in the wooden house.
Zheng Yi smiled slightly: "Brother Zhou, there are only two of us here, I want to tell you a few words from my heart."
"The Zhao family treats us like cattle and horses and orders us around at will. I don't believe you have no dissatisfaction at all."
Zhou Shitou smiled bitterly and said, "So what if we are dissatisfied? We are just a group of ordinary people and can't do anything."
Looking around cautiously, Zhou Shitou lowered his voice and said, "Zheng Laodi, to be honest, there are countless people in this world who are dissatisfied with the Zhao family."
"In fact, every year, there are people who raise the flag of rebellion."
"But it's useless. The ancestor of the Zhao family is an immortal who can shatter the void. Who can be a match for an immortal?"
"Even if immortals won't interfere in the affairs of us mortals, the Zhao family has ruled the world for thousands of years. The army is spread all over the world, and there are countless powerful monks."
"Take the Fangqi Army that rebelled last year, for example. The Zhao family didn't even use the army. They just sent out a priest and killed them all."
Zheng Yi did not rush to refute Zhou Shitou, but listened to him patiently before asking, "Brother Zhou, as far as you know, how many uprisings have there been in the past three years?"
Zhou Shitou secretly calculated: "Fangqi Army, Danming Army, Nine Dragons...about five or six times."
If you don’t calculate it, you won’t know. After calculating it, Zhou Shitou took a breath. On average, it happens twice a year.
This is because Hewan Village is located in a remote area and has little exposure to news. There are probably more things he doesn't know.
"Brother Zhou." Zheng Yi looked at the bright moon outside the window and said, "Tell me, why did they rebel when they knew they were going to die?" (End of this chapter)
